How can natural oils help in reducing the appearance of enlarged pores?
Enlarged pores are a common skin concern that can be caused by factors such as genetics, excessive sebum production, and aging. While it may not be possible to completely eliminate enlarged pores, natural oils can help in reducing their appearance and improving overall skin texture.1. Jojoba Oil: Jojoba oil is a lightweight and non-comedogenic oil that closely resembles the natural sebum produced by our skin. It helps in regulating sebum production, which can prevent clogged pores and reduce their size. Additionally, jojoba oil has anti-inflammatory properties that can soothe irritated skin and minimize the appearance of pores.
2. Tea Tree Oil: Tea tree oil is known for its antibacterial and antiseptic properties. It can help in controlling excess oil production and preventing bacterial growth, which are common causes of enlarged pores. Tea tree oil also has astringent properties that can tighten the skin and reduce the appearance of pores.

3. Rosehip Oil: Rosehip oil is rich in vitamins A, C, and E, as well as essential fatty acids. It has a rejuvenating effect on the skin and can help in reducing the appearance of pores. Rosehip oil also has a high linoleic acid content, which can balance sebum production and prevent pore congestion.
4. Argan Oil: Argan oil is a deeply moisturizing oil that can help in improving skin elasticity and reducing the appearance of pores. It is rich in antioxidants and essential fatty acids, which can nourish the skin and promote a smoother complexion.

5. Geranium Oil: Geranium oil has astringent properties that can help in tightening the skin and reducing the appearance of pores. It also has antibacterial properties that can prevent pore congestion and breakouts. Geranium oil is often used in skincare products targeting enlarged pores and oily skin.
When using natural oils to reduce the appearance of enlarged pores, it is important to choose high-quality, pure oils and perform a patch test before applying them to the face. It is also advisable to consult with a dermatologist or skincare professional for personalized advice and recommendations.
